The global industrial foundry additives market is expected to grow at a CAGR of 4.5% during the forecast period, to reach USD 1.2 billion by 2030. The growth of this market is driven by the increasing demand for metal castings in various industries such as automotive, construction, and electrical industries. The increasing demand for metal castings in these industries has led to an increase in the production of metal castings which has resulted in an increased demand for foundry additives such as organic and inorganic additives that are used to improve the quality of these products. Organic Additives: Organic additives are used as a replacement for lead-based compounds that were traditionally used as anti-fouling agents or lubricants during casting process. These organic compounds have been developed with improved properties such as low toxicity and high thermal stability which make them suitable replacements for lead-based compounds. Inorganic Additives: Inorganic additives are mainly used to improve the surface quality of metals through chemical reactions with molten metals or alloys during casting process. These reactions can be either oxidation or reduction reactions depending on whether they involve oxygen or hydrogen respectively; they also help reduce porosity levels on surfaces and improve mechanical properties like hardness, tensile strength, ductility etc, thereby improving product quality significantly Hybrid Additives: Hybrid additives combine both organic and inorganic components together into one additive package which helps reduce costs associated with purchasing separate types of additive packages separately.
